    Plumbing in Philadelphia is not abstract textbook work. It is a century old rowhomes with delicate galvanized pipes hidden behind plaster, brownstones with quirky boiler rooms, South Philly basements that flood if the downspout sneezes, and new building and construction apartments stacked with plastic piping and tankless heaters. When something fails in that mix, the person you call matters a lot more than the average advertisement suggests.

    Choosing the ideal Plumber in Philadelphia is part technical decision, part judgment call. Cost is only one piece. Licenses, insurance coverage, familiarity with local codes, and the method a plumber manages your concerns typically tell you far more about the job you are going to get.

    This guide walks through what really matters when you work with, what core plumbing services cover in reality, and how to believe clearly when you are gazing at a supported drain on a Sunday night and attempting to decide whether you really need an Emergency Plumber Philadelphia can send out right away or whether it can wait up until morning.

    How Philadelphia's housing stock shapes your pipes needs

    Most Philadelphia areas do not have brand name new infrastructure. You see a mix of:

    Rowhomes from the early 1900s with narrow basements, old trap designs, a patchwork of copper, galvanized steel, and PVC, and often buried sewer cleanouts.

    Duplexes and triplexes where one pipes problem can impact numerous families at once.

    Newer infill developments with contemporary products and tankless water heaters, however periodically undersized drain lines or hurried work from the construction boom years.

    That range suggests 2 things for a homeowner or landlord.

    First, a Plumber in Philadelphia should be comfy identifying systems that have actually been touched by many hands, typically without licenses or paperwork. It is uncommon to open a wall and discover exactly what the original drawings would suggest.

    Second, your plumber's understanding of local structure and plumbing codes is not optional. Older homes frequently get updated in stages. Each time something changes, it has to play well with what is currently there and still satisfy code. That is where experience in this city, rather than generic experience, ends up being valuable.

    Licenses and legal requirements you need to verify

    In Philadelphia, genuine plumbing work is governed by city and state policies. You are not anticipated to memorize the code, however you should know what to request for and approximately how the procedure works.

    A certified master plumber is the individual authorized to pull plumbing licenses and take legal obligation for the work. Many people who market themselves as a Plumber can repair a dripping faucet or swap a toilet, but more significant deal with supply lines, gas lines, or drain should be dealt with under a master plumber's license.

    When you veterinarian Plumbing Services Philadelphia business, ask straight whose name the license remains in, and who indications for the licenses. On bigger tasks, the license needs to be visible on site. If a contractor avoids permits for work that clearly modifies piping inside walls, moves components, or touches gas lines, that is a red flag, not a savings.

    Insurance is the 2nd non flexible. A reputable firm should have general liability insurance coverage and workers' payment. This protects you if a pipe bursts throughout testing and harms a completed ceiling, or if a worker is injured on your home. Do not rely on verbal guarantees. Request for a certificate of insurance and confirm that it is current.

    For proprietors and home managers, this legal layer is especially important. If an occupant's personal belongings are damaged by malfunctioning work, the paper trail around licensing, permits, and insurance often identifies how messy the after-effects becomes.

    Core certifications that separate strong plumbers from risky bets

    Price quotes can look comparable on paper, however the quality you get can be very different. When examining a Plumber Philadelphia property owners can trust, focus on these core qualifications and habits, not just the number at the bottom of the estimate.

    Depth of experience with your type of building

    Plumbing in a high increase with circulating warm water systems is really various from working in a 120 years of age rowhome with original cast iron lines. Ask specific questions about similar projects.

    For example, if you own a Point Breeze rowhome and require a sewer line replacement, a plumber who has done several trenchless replacements on narrow city lots will move more efficiently and prevent surprises. Somebody who primarily works on suburban piece homes may undervalue challenges like shared mains or buried utilities.

    Diagnostic approach, not just repair skills

    Good plumbing professionals see pipes as a system, not as separated parts. When a toilet backs up, the right person does not just snake the line and leave. They consider origin, like tree root invasion in the main, incorrect venting, or a droop in the line that keeps capturing debris.

    Ask how they identify concerns. Do they rely on evaluation cameras for repeating sewer issues? Do they test water pressure rather of instantly offering you a new component? The determination to identify thoroughly typically conserves you from paying two or three times for the exact same problem.

    Communication and transparency

    The trades bring in all characters, but clarity is non negotiable. You should expect:

    Plain English explanations of what is wrong and what your choices are.

    Rough expense varieties before work starts, and written estimates for anything beyond a minor fix.

    Honest discussion of trade offs. Maybe a complete repipe is perfect, however a targeted repair will safely purchase you several years at a much lower expense. A credible plumber wants to state that, even if it implies a smaller sized invoice today.

    If you can not get a straight response to basic questions, assume the work will follow the very same pattern.

    Respect for your home

    When you invite a plumber into your home, you are handing them access to walls, floorings, and individual areas. Search for easy signs of respect: drop cloths, boot covers when suitable, clean-up after the job, and careful routing of brand-new lines to decrease damage to finishes.

    I have seen 2 leak repairs at similar rate points. In one, the plumber cut open 3 feet of ceiling to reach a little area of pipe. In the other, a more thoughtful technician opened a small, precise access panel near a joist, made the very same repair, and left a spot prepared surface that cost half as much to restore. Technical skill matters, but thoughtful gain access to planning matters simply as much.

    Understanding the primary categories of pipes services

    Most property owners connect with plumbing services in a reactive method. Something breaks, they call, it gets repaired. Understanding the primary categories of work assists you explain issues better and understand what you are paying for.

    Routine property pipes services

    This is the core of what most Plumbing Services Philadelphia service providers handle everyday. It consists of component repairs, faucet and toilet replacements, trash disposer swaps, supply line leaks, and small drain cleaning.

    Routine work is where you develop a relationship with a plumber before you have an emergency. If a company handles your smaller sized tasks with care and clear communication, you have a recognized number to call when something serious happens.

    For property owners handling several rental units, trustworthy regular service is a quiet asset. Tenants who see timely, professional repairs are most likely to remain. From a cost point of view, preventing a small leak from ruining a plaster ceiling or hardwood flooring is normally far more affordable than handling the aftermath.

    Drain and sewer line work

    Philadelphia's mix of old clay mains, tree lined streets, and narrow alleys suggests sewer problems prevail. Plumbing professionals deal with everything from kitchen sink blockages to primary line obstructions and replacements.

    Pay attention to how a plumber approaches repeating problems. If your basement drain supports every few months, a fast power snake without a video camera inspection may feel inexpensive, but it is basically a plaster. A more extensive service will examine the line, show you video of root invasion, breaks, or droops, and then talk about options such as hydro jetting, area repairs, or complete replacement.

    Here, request clear paperwork. Great plumbing technicians frequently supply video or at least still images from examinations, specifically if they are recommending expensive work. That proof is useful if you seek a second opinion.

    Water heater and warm water systems

    Water heaters normally last 8 to 15 years, depending on type, water quality, and maintenance. In Philadelphia, where mineral content can be moderate to high, sediment buildup is a routine concern.

    An experienced plumber will:

    Check capacity and match it to your family usage.

    Discuss standard tank vs tankless alternatives with genuine numbers, not simply buzzwords. For a small rowhome with one bathroom, a basic 40 gallon tank may be more useful than a high end tankless system that requires gas line upgrades and venting modifications.

    Review venting and combustion air requires if you are using gas. Old basements and energy closets in some cases do not have the consumption air that modern devices require, and that is a safety problem, not a luxury.

    If your present heater is over a decade old and dripping from the base, replacement, not repair, is generally the proper call. An excellent plumber will be direct about that, rather of offering you a short lived patch.

    Gas line work

    Gas work is not an area for handymen or guesswork. Whether you are running a brand-new line for a range, transforming from oil to gas, or moving a boiler, choose a plumber who is explicitly qualified and licensed to manage gas piping.

    Ask how they evaluate brand-new lines. Pressure screening with a gauge, kept an eye on gradually, is typical. Soap bubble tests on exposed joints are a quick verification, not an alternative to pressure tests on whole new runs. Anything less is not acceptable.

    Given Philadelphia's dense real estate, a gas leak is not just your issue. Responsible plumbers deal with gas jobs with the severity they are worthy of, consisting of permits and inspections.

    Remodeling and brand-new fixture installations

    Kitchen and bathroom restorations look attractive in ended up pictures. Behind the tile and cabinets, clever plumbing style often makes the distinction in between a comfy area and a recurring headache.

    For remodels, include your plumber early. Basic shifts in component positioning can dramatically alter piping intricacy. Moving a toilet even a short distance may need revamping flooring joists and venting. A decent plumber will inform you when a design concept brings a high cost in concealed labor.

    Ask for input on access panels, valve areas, and future serviceability. A couple of inches of planning can mean the difference between a 5 minute shutoff at a well positioned valve and searching behind a vanity at midnight throughout a leak.

    When is it really an emergency?

    Every Plumbing Services Philadelphia company gets stressed calls that vary from real disasters to concerns that might safely wait till business hours. Emergency Plumbing Services Philadelphia are more expensive for a factor. Crews and parts are available at odd hours, however you pay a premium.

    Here is a useful way to think of it. If any of the following is true, treat it as immediate and consider calling an Emergency Plumber Philadelphia uses around the clock:

    1. Uncontrolled water circulation you can not stop with shutoff valves.
    2. Sewage backing up into tubs, toilets, or floor drains.
    3. Visible gas leakage or strong gas smell, after leaving and calling the utility.
    4. No water to the entire home when temperatures are freezing and pipes may burst.
    5. A leak near electrical panels or significant appliances.

    Situations that feel stressful however generally can wait consist of a gradually dripping faucet, a toilet that will not stop running but can be turned off at the angle stop, or a single clogged component when others are working normally and you have another usable bathroom.

    If you are uncertain, a fast telephone call to a trusted plumber can assist you choose. Numerous reputable business will talk you through shutting down localized valves or the primary supply, then schedule you for the next offered regular consultation if the risk is low.

    How to veterinarian a plumber before you hire

    Once you have a list of prospects, whether from online searches, neighbors, or your property representative, take a few extra minutes to vet them effectively. That time invested upfront often avoids bigger problems.

    Use the following as a short spoken or written list when you talk to potential plumbing technicians:

    1. Ask for the name and license number of the master plumber responsible for the work.
    2. Request a present certificate of insurance for liability and employees' compensation.
    3. Describe your building type and issue, and ask about similar projects they have actually recently completed.
    4. Ask how they manage quotes, change orders, and unanticipated findings once the walls are open.
    5. Clarify who will in fact carry out the work, and whether apprentices or subcontractors will be on site.

    You are not questioning them, you are verifying that the fundamentals remain in location. A professional outfit responses these concerns routinely and without defensiveness.

    Checking reviews can be valuable, however read them with a crucial eye. Repeated points out of missed appointments, surprise charges, or poor cleanup are more telling than a single angry review about a scheduling mix up. Also note how the company responds to grievances. Calm, particular replies show that they take service seriously.

    For significant projects like repiping, sewer replacement, or entire home remodels, think about getting two or 3 written estimates. Look beyond price. Compare scope, materials, and what is clearly included: licenses, inspections, patching, transporting debris, and service warranty terms.

    Understanding pricing and avoiding undesirable surprises

    Plumbing pricing structures differ. Some companies use flat rate menus for common tasks, others charge time and products, and lots of use a mix of both. None of these is incorrect in itself. What matters is clarity.

    Flat rate rates can provide you foreseeable expenses for basic tasks like setting up a toilet or changing a trash disposer. Time and materials make good sense when the scope doubts, such as tracking a leakage inside walls where the level of damage is unknown.

    Ask what conditions might alter the rate. For example, a quote for a water heater swap may presume that existing valves and venting depend on code. If your old setup is unsafe, a responsible plumber should bring it up to basic, which might add cost.

    Also focus on journey charges, diagnostic charges, and what is consisted of if you proceed with the repair. Lots of business roll the diagnostic cost into the last billing if you approve the work, but not all do.

    For Emergency Plumbing Services Philadelphia service providers, after hours rates are higher, and sometimes structured as a premium on labor or a different call out cost. Before saying yes at 2 a.m., ask the dispatcher or technician for a clear explanation of the emergency rate structure. A reasonable professional will not feel bitter the question.

    Preventive maintenance that in fact saves money

    Not every issue is preventable, however some of the most pricey plumbing disasters start as small, fixable concerns. A little preventive attention by you and routine gos to from a plumber can considerably reduce your risk.

    Consider scheduling an annual or biannual look for older homes, particularly if you have:

    Original or older supply lines that reveal corrosion.

    A history of sluggish drains or small backups.

    A finished basement with valuable products or mechanical equipment near possible leakage points.

    During such a check out, a useful plumber may examine exposed piping for rust and weeping joints, test water pressure, flush the water heater, exercise shutoff valves so they do not seize, and run water through less used components to keep traps from drying out.

    If you own a rental home, preventive work has another benefit. Recorded upkeep helps show due diligence if a tenant experiences a plumbing related loss. It shows you were not neglecting underlying issues.

    Balancing expense, quality, and timing

    No one likes spending money on pipes. It is the wiring behind the walls of your life, invisible till it stops working. Yet when you weigh bids, avoid the reflex to choose either the most inexpensive or the fastest by default.

    If one estimate is significantly lower than two others, ask what they are doing differently. Often a creative option truly does save cash. Other times, the low number comes from skipping permits, using inferior products, or omitting crucial tasks such as venting upgrades or correct insulation.

    Timing is another factor. It may be worth waiting a few extra days for a specific Plumber Philadelphia homeowners advise consistently, instead of accepting the very https://judahirzp024.scriblorax.com/posts/the-smart-way-to-find-a-plumber-near-me-in-philadelphia-without-overpaying first person who is totally free. A fast consultation is nice, but not if it leads to callbacks, leaks, or disputes.

    For big jobs, ask about warranties. Look for both producer service warranties on fixtures and products, and a workmanship warranty from the plumber. What is covered, for how long, and under what conditions should be defined. A specialist who believes in their work is usually comfortable putting those terms in writing.
